Taylor Swift

Taylor Alison Swift is an American singer-songwriter. She is known for narrative songs about her personal life, which have received widespread media coverage. At age 14, Swift became the youngest artist signed by the Sony/ATV Music publishing house and, at 15, she signed her first record deal.

Her 2006 eponymous debut album was the longest-charting album of the 2000s in the US. Its third single, "Our Song", made her the youngest person to single-handedly write and perform a number-one song on the Billboard Hot Country Songs chart. Swift's second album, Fearless, was released in 2008.

Buoyed by the pop crossover success of the singles "Love Story" and "You Belong with Me", it became the US' best-selling album of 2009 and was certified diamond in the US. The album won four Grammy Awards, and Swift became the youngest Album of the Year winner.

What to do if a retailer goes into administration as Made.com nears collapse

Online furniture retailer Made.com could be on the brink of collapse after failing to find a new buyer. The company has stopped taking new orders after its share price plummeted.

Talks with potential buyers were terminated earlier this week, which may leave customers who have ordered from the firm concerned.

The company told the PA News Agency that it "will take the appropriate steps to preserve value for creditors." This may still leave some wondering about their rights in the event of buying goods from a retailer which goes into administration shortly thereafter.

Thankfully, the consumer experts at Which? have outlined customers' rights should this ever occur. Lisa Webb, Which? Consumer Rights Expert, said: "The prospect of Made.com entering administration will be concerning news for customers with orders placed – and exercising rights is not always straightforward in these circumstances.
